Shielding Your Home against Givency One Flood Mitigation Strategies
Flooding can generate substantial damage to your property and possessions. When it comes to Givency One flooding, proactive strategies are essential. Implementing effective flood mitigation plans can significantly reduce the risk of water intrusion and protect your home.
By taking precautions to reinforce your property, you can create a more resilient barrier against floodwaters.
- Evaluate elevating important appliances and electrical components above the estimated flood level.
- Deploy flood-proof openings and windows to prevent water ingress.
- Confirm your gutters and downspouts are effectively functioning to route rainwater aside from your foundation.
Seek advice from a licensed contractor or engineer to develop a customized flood mitigation plan suited to your home's distinct characteristics. By implementing these measures, you can enhance your property's resilience against Givency One flooding and lessen the potential for damage.

Grasping Flood Risks at Givency One: Preparedness & Action
Living in an area prone to flooding like Givency One requires careful consideration and planning. For mitigate the potential dangers of severe rainfall events, it's crucial to formulate a comprehensive deluge preparedness strategy. This involves recognizing your unique risks and implementing measures to protect yourself, your kin, and your assets.
A well-crafted flood preparedness plan must include a variety of elements, such as:
* Keeping track of weather forecasts and early warning notices.
* Developing an emergency disaster preparedness box with essential items like food, water, first-aid supplies, and important documents.
* Pinpointing safe evacuation routes and assigned shelters in your area.
* Strengthening your home against flood damage by incorporating flood barriers.
Bear in mind that being ready for a flood is vital to your safety and well-being. By taking proactive steps, you can minimize the effects of a flood and guarantee a smoother recovery process.
